What's Happening?
Shares of ASML Holding surged by up to 5% on Tuesday, driven by robust sales from one of its largest customers, Taiwan Semiconductor Manufacturing Company (TSMC). ASML, a leading provider of photolithography systems for semiconductor manufacturing, has
benefited from the growing demand for advanced AI chips. TSMC reported a significant increase in revenue for July, suggesting strong demand for its chips, which in turn boosts sales for ASML's systems. ASML's near-monopoly on extreme ultraviolet (EUV) lithography systems positions it well in the semiconductor market, despite its high valuation.
